In this episode, host Japleen Pasricha talks to Sara El Outa and Ahmed Ben Nejma about changing minds and changing systems. Sara is a feminist, civil activist, and human rights defender from Lebanon, currently working as a Gender and Inclusion Technical Advisor at ASMAE and used to work as Project Coordinator at Plan International Lebanon for the She Leads Programme. She was elected as a board member of the Lebanese Women Democratic Gathering - RDFL. She is currently the Vice President of the Lebanon Alumni of Swedish Institute, and she is also one of the 2021 Young Peace Builders at UN Women.
